All of the mage spells that allow you to store up magic (minor spell sequencer, spell sequencer, contingency, chain contingency, spell trigger) will hold both cleric and mage spells, if the caster has access to them. This allows Aerie to set up some nasty combinations (say, oh, 3 holy smites in a spell trigger? ). Combine this with the Robe of Vecna (casting time reduced by 4 applies to ALL spells cast by the caster, thus speed up her cleric spells, too), and she gets to be really nasty on your opponents.

With that being said, Anomen is definitely your best bet. He is a great backup fighter, and you should DEFINITELY get his proficiency in hammer and flail up (as well as 2 slots in dual-wield). This will take you into ToB to get him maxed out on all three of these, but Crom Faeyr (warhammer) is the best weapon in SoA, and the Flail of Ages becomes an awesome weapon in ToB (it gets upgraded quite a bit). If you have Minsc in the party, ignore maces for Anomen (Minsc is quite good with them, and his racial enemy of vampire ensures that the mace of disruption will do more damage to the many vampires you meet in his hands).

Jaheira is good, but weapon selection in early stages is pretty awful (other than a +2 scimitar of speed you find in the trademeet quest), and her hp leaves a lot to be desired. Aerie has even worse hp, but she is great as a backup to both mage and cleric. Viconia is not bad, but you need to buy her the girdle of hill giant strength to make her effective, and her hp also leave a lot to be desired. None of these characters can be as good with cleric weapons as Anomen can, and other than Viconia, none of them level up as quickly as Anomen does (the other guys are multiclassed, slowing their progression down significantly). If you are playing a sorcerer (i.e. need lots of fighter support), Anomen is your best bet.
